New Delhi, India — In the cutthroat world of smartphone photography, where manufacturers battle for supremacy in megapixels and computational wizardry, Samsung stands at a crossroads with its upcoming Galaxy S27 Ultra. The South Korean giant’s rumored decision to eliminate the 3x optical zoom lens—a staple in its flagship devices since 2019—isn’t just a technical tweak. It’s a strategic gamble that could redefine how millions of users in price-sensitive yet photography-obsessed markets like India, Indonesia, and Brazil approach mobile imaging.

At stake isn’t merely a lens, but an entire philosophy of smartphone photography. The 3x zoom (approximately 70mm equivalent) has quietly become the workhorse focal length for everything from candid street photography in Mumbai’s bustling markets to intimate portraiture in Jakarta’s wedding studios. Its removal in favor of a 5x periscope zoom and a variable-aperture main sensor signals Samsung’s bet on specialization over versatility—a risky move in regions where smartphones often serve as the primary (and only) camera for both amateurs and professionals.

The 70mm Equivalent: Why 3x Zoom Became the Gold Standard for Mobile Photography

The Psychology of Focal Lengths in Everyday Shooting

The 3x optical zoom’s dominance isn’t accidental—it’s rooted in ergonomic psychology. At ~70mm, this focal length strikes a balance between compression and practicality that aligns with how humans naturally frame subjects:

  • Portraits: The slight compression flatters facial features without the distortion of wider angles. In India’s ₹12,000-crore wedding photography industry, where 73% of pre-wedding shoots now use smartphones (KPMG 2023), the 3x lens has become indispensable for candid close-ups.
  • Street Photography: The focal length allows shooters to capture subjects from a respectful distance—critical in densely populated cities like Delhi or São Paulo, where personal space is limited.
  • Macro Adaptability: Unlike dedicated macro lenses, a 3x zoom can double as a pseudo-macro tool when paired with software cropping, a feature heavily used by India’s 1.8 million Instagram food bloggers.
Real-World Impact: In 2022, Bangalore-based wedding photographer Rajiv Mehta switched from a Canon 5D Mark IV to the Galaxy S22 Ultra for 60% of his shoots. "The 3x lens is my go-to for baraat (groom’s procession) shots," he notes. "At 5x, I lose too many shots to motion blur or focus hunting in low light."

The Computational Photography Trade-off

Samsung’s potential shift assumes that software can bridge the gap left by hardware—but the data suggests otherwise. A 2023 DXOMARK study found that:

  • Hybrid zoom (digital + optical) at 3x on flagship phones loses 30-40% detail compared to true optical zoom.
  • In low light (<10 lux), computational 3x zoom introduces 2.3x more noise than optical solutions.
  • Subject tracking at 3x via software has a 22% higher failure rate than dedicated optical lenses.

The 5x Periscope Gamble: A Niche Solution for Mainstream Markets?

Who Actually Needs 5x Zoom?

Samsung’s rumored emphasis on a 5x periscope lens (120mm equivalent) cater to specific use cases—but how relevant are these to the average user in emerging markets?

The data reveals a mismatch: while 5x excels in wildlife and sports—categories dominated by DSLR/mirrorless users—it underperforms in the portrait and street photography domains where smartphones thrive. In India, where wildlife photography accounts for just 3% of mobile camera usage (Counterpoint 2023), the trade-off seems particularly risky.

The Variable Aperture Wildcard

Samsung’s rumored inclusion of a variable aperture (f/1.7-f/4.0) on the main sensor could mitigate some losses from the 3x lens removal—but history suggests caution. The Galaxy S9’s variable aperture (2018) saw only 12% of users manually adjusting it (Samsung internal data), with most relying on auto mode. The feature’s real-world impact hinges on:

  1. Software Integration: Can Samsung’s AI seamlessly switch apertures for 3x-equivalent shots?
  2. Low-Light Performance: The S23 Ultra’s f/1.7 aperture already leads in night photography—will the variable system improve this further?
  3. User Education: Emerging markets often lack in-store training; will consumers understand how to leverage the feature?

The Competitive Landscape: How Rivals Are Doubling Down on 3x Zoom

OPPO and vivo’s Portrait-First Strategy

While Samsung contemplates abandoning 3x, Chinese brands are refining it. OPPO’s Find X6 Pro and vivo’s X90 Pro+ both feature:

  • 1-inch sensors paired with 3x optical zoom lenses (vs. Samsung’s 1/1.3-inch).
  • Dual-layer OIS for sharper handheld shots.
  • Portrait-optimized algorithms that simulate f/0.95 bokeh.

Result: In DXOMARK’s 2023 rankings, the Find X6 Pro scored 16 points higher in portrait tests than the Galaxy S23 Ultra, despite Samsung’s 200MP sensor.

Case Study: Indonesia’s Wedding Photography Boom

In Jakarta, where 85% of wedding photographers use smartphones for at least part of their workflow (PwC Southeast Asia, 2023), the OPPO Find series has gained 28% market share in the premium segment—up from 12% in 2021. Photographer Dewi Sartika explains: "The 3x lens on the Find X5 Pro gives me DSLR-like compression for bride close-ups, without carrying extra gear."

Google’s Computational Approach: A Cautionary Tale

Google’s Pixel 7 Pro relies on a 5x periscope + Super Res Zoom to simulate 3x shots—a strategy that backfired in India. A 91mobiles survey (2023) found that:

  • 61% of Pixel 7 Pro users were "disappointed" with portrait quality at 3x.
  • 43% switched back to iPhone or Samsung within 6 months, citing "unreliable zoom".

Google’s subsequent shift to a dedicated 3x lens in the Pixel 8 Pro underscores the limitations of software-only solutions.

Regional Implications: Why This Matters More in Emerging Markets

India: The Smartphone Photography Lab

India’s mobile photography ecosystem—valued at $1.2 billion (NASSCOM 2023)—is uniquely sensitive to zoom capabilities due to:

  1. Diverse Lighting Conditions: From the harsh sunlight of Rajasthan to the monsoon gloom of Kerala, photographers need adaptable tools. The 3x lens’s f/2.4 aperture (on S23 Ultra) handles this range better than a 5x f/3.4.
  2. Cultural Photography Demands: Events like Karva Chauth (where candid close-ups are critical) or Durga Puja (requiring both wide and telephoto shots) stress versatility.
  3. Cost Constraints: With 78% of Indian photographers earning <₹30,000/month (FICCI 2023), a ₹1,20,000 smartphone must replace multiple DSLR lenses—not just one.
Economic Impact: A 10% drop in Galaxy S Ultra sales (due to camera changes) could cost Samsung ₹2,400 crore in annual revenue from India alone (IDC estimates).

Southeast Asia: The Social Media Driver

In Thailand and Vietnam, where 92% of Gen Z users prioritize smartphone cameras for social media (Hootsuite 2023), the 3x zoom’s role in food and travel photography is irreplaceable. A survey by Tech in Asia found:

  • 67% of influencers use 3x zoom for "detail shots" (e.g., street food textures).
  • 55% said they’d "switch brands" if their preferred zoom range was removed.

Latin America: The Hybrid Workflow Challenge

In Brazil, where 40% of professional photographers use smartphones alongside DSLRs (Statista 2023), the Galaxy S series’ zoom flexibility is a key selling point. Rio de Janeiro-based photographer Carlos Mendez notes:

"For favela documentary work, I need a phone that can shoot a wide scene and then zoom to a subject’s face without losing quality. The 3x lens is my bridge between wide and telephoto."

The Path Forward: What Samsung Must Do to Avoid a Backlash

Option 1: The Hybrid Approach (Most Likely)

Samsung could retain a simplified 3x lens (e.g., 8MP instead of 10MP) while enhancing the 5x periscope. This would:

  • Add only ~₹800 to BOM (Bill of Materials) cost.
  • Preserve 90% of current zoom utility.
  • Allow marketing flexibility: "Dual Telephoto" vs. competitors’ single-lens systems.
